First, is the pKa of the acid used and second is the ratio of the concentrations of the salt and the acid. admin December 31, 2022 Leave a Comment on ChemDB: Sodium Acetate Trihydrate (CH3COONa. So the backward reaction takes place leading to the association of CH 3COO− ion and H + ion to form undissociated Acetic Acid CH 3COOH.
